Finding the Ideal High Wall Air Conditioner for New Zealand Homes
When looking at a high wall air conditioner for your residence in New Zealand, several elements need careful consideration . The weather can vary significantly across the country, from the warm summers of Northland to the temperate winters of Otago. Therefore, selecting a unit with the suitable cooling and heating capacity is crucial; an undersized system will struggle on scorching days, while an oversized one can lead to inefficient operation and uncomfortable temperature fluctuations. Think about the size of the room or area you want to cool – a larger space demands a higher BTU rating. Furthermore, assess your insulation levels , as this dramatically impacts energy efficiency. Newer models often feature inverter technology which delivers more precise temperature control and reduced power bills. Before purchasing, always check the Energy Star rating for improved eco-friendliness, and compare prices from different suppliers to secure the most advantageous deal.

Evaluating Split Heat Pumps vs. Conventional Cooling in NZ
When considering climate control options for your New Zealand home, the decision between a split heat system and a traditional air conditioner can be tricky . Traditionally , air conditioning has been seen as the default solution, but contemporary heat pumps are significantly gaining popularity. While both offer chilled environment, heat pumps provide an additional benefit: heating. They work by transferring heat rather than just generating it, which can lead to reduced energy bills , especially during milder New Zealand winters; however, their heating performance may be less effective in extremely cold conditions. In conclusion , the best choice depends on your specific climate, budget and desired temperature profile.

Prices typically range from around $price_low to over $price_high, but this depends heavily on size, features like inverter technology, and the brand you pick. To get started, consider these points:
- Compare Quotes: Get at least three quotes from different installers for both the unit and installation.
- Consider Size: A heat pump that’s too small won’t effectively heat or cool your space, while one that’s too large will be less efficient. Assess your room size accurately.
- Check Energy Star Ratings: Look for a high energy rating to minimize your electricity bill and reduce your environmental impact. A higher star rating generally means better efficiency.
- Explore Rebates & Incentives: Some regions or retailers may offer rebates on certain models. Investigate what's available in your area.
